David Attenborough admits he’s ‘approaching the end of his life’ in heartbreaking statement

A Farewell from a Legend
As Sir David Attenborough nears his 99th birthday, he makes a heartfelt confession in his latest documentary, Ocean with David Attenborough, saying, “Now, as I approach the end of my life, we know the opposite is true.” The legendary broadcaster reflects on the changing perception of our oceans and his own journey through nearly a century of environmental storytelling.

Ocean’s Critical Role
Attenborough explores the beauty and vulnerability of the world’s oceans, calling them our “greatest asset against climate change.” In the film, he emphasizes the urgent need to restore ocean health and offers hope through new discoveries in marine life recovery. “If we save the sea, we save our world,” he declares.

Scaling Back, Staying Inspired
Though once a constant on screen, Attenborough now limits travel due to age and environmental concerns, acknowledging the paradox of promoting conservation through carbon-heavy expeditions. Yet, he says nature’s “hypnotic appeal” remains as powerful as ever.

Coming Soon
Ocean with David Attenborough premieres in theaters May 8 and will later stream on National Geographic, Disney+, and Hulu.
